Answer:
L = 19 yd
W = 15 yd
Step-by-step explanation:
2L + 2W = 68
L = W + 4
Substitute for L in the first equation
2(W + 4) + 2W = 68
2W + 8 + 2W = 68
4W = 60
W = 15 yd
Plug W in the second equation to find L
L = W + 4
L = 15 + 4
L = 19 yd
Plug both answers in both equations to check
First equation = 2 (19) + 2 (15) = 68
Second equation = 19 = 15 + 4
